Why My Jet Ski Kill Switch Is Absolutely Necessary
From my experience, the jet ski kill switch is one of the most important safety features on the water. It’s a simple device, but it has saved me from potentially dangerous situations more than once. When I’m riding, I attach the kill switch lanyard to my wrist or life jacket. If I fall off or get thrown from the jet ski, the switch immediately shuts off the engine. This stops the jet ski from continuing to move without me, preventing it from becoming a runaway hazard that could injure others or get damaged.
Another reason I rely on the kill switch is the peace of mind it gives me. Knowing that the engine will cut off automatically if I fall into the water allows me to focus more on enjoying the ride and less on what might happen if I lose control. It’s a small step that makes a big difference in safety, especially when riding at high speeds or in crowded areas. For me, the kill switch isn’t just a convenience—it’s a critical part of responsible and safe jet skiing.

What Is a Jet Ski Kill Switch?
A jet ski kill switch is a safety device that immediately shuts off the engine if you fall off or get separated from your watercraft. It’s usually attached to a lanyard connected to your wrist or life jacket. When pulled, it cuts the engine to prevent the jet ski from running uncontrolled, reducing the risk of injury or damage.
Why I Think a Kill Switch Is Crucial
From my experience, having a reliable kill switch is a lifesaver. It gives me peace of mind knowing that if I accidentally fall off, the engine won’t keep running. Without it, the jet ski could continue moving and potentially cause accidents or get lost.
Types of Jet Ski Kill Switches
- Mechanical Lanyard Kill Switch: This is the classic type I started with. It uses a physical cord that connects me to the jet ski. Simple and effective, but sometimes the cord can get tangled or worn out.
- Wireless Kill Switch: A more modern option I upgraded to recently. It uses a remote transmitter on my wrist or life jacket, which communicates with the jet ski without a physical cord. I find it more convenient and less prone to tangling.
- Magnetic Kill Switch: This type uses a magnetic connection that breaks when separated. I’ve seen them on some models, and they offer a quick disconnect but can be less secure if the magnet loses strength over time.
Key Features I Look For
- Durability: Since I use my jet ski in saltwater, I make sure the kill switch is corrosion-resistant and built to handle harsh environments.
- Compatibility: I always check if the kill switch fits my specific jet ski model. Not all switches are universal, so this saves me from compatibility headaches.
- Length of Lanyard: For mechanical switches, I choose a lanyard long enough to allow comfortable movement but not so long that it risks dragging or snagging.
- Ease of Use: I want a kill switch that’s easy to attach and detach quickly in case of an emergency.
- Replacement Parts Availability: I prefer brands that offer easy access to replacement cords or batteries for wireless models.
